KUKA Robotics Corp.(USA) is the North American subsidiary of KUKA Roboter GmbH.

KUKA Roboter (Ger. for KUKA Robots), based in Augsburg, Germany, is the largest robotics company in Europe and one of the world´s largest industrial robots manufacturers.

Mr. Keller and Mr. Knappich found the company 1898. The initial letters of the company name "Keller und Knappich Augsburg" turned to KUKA. In 1973 KUKA built its first industrial robot, known as FAMULUS, this is the first robot to have six electromechanically driven axes.

It is unique that industrial robots from KUKA can not only be found in plants for welding, handling, palletizing or in other factory automation systems. They are also used in entertainment parks. KUKA presented in 2001 the Robocoaster, which is the world?s first passenger-carrying industrial robot. For the first time industrial robots are used for "handling" people, e.g. in the Legoland California (USA). Due to the fulfilled very high safety standards for carrying passengers , KUKA robots are also used for robotic brain radiosurgery in hospitals.

In the James Bondmovie ?Die Another Day?, KUKA robots were armed with laser beams and star alongside Pierce Brosnan and Halle Berry.

Beside these exotic applications KUKA is global market leader in the car manufacturing industry (welding) and offers many special robots, e.g. for the plastic manufacturing industry, for foundry applications, for arc-welding, for clean-room, for rapid prototyping or for palletizing.

Approx. 70,000 KUKA robots (year 2004) installed in the field use a PC-based controller, making KUKA the number one PC-controlled robot manufacturer in the world.
